public class LookupCoordinatorResource extends Object
Constructor and Description |
---|
LookupCoordinatorResource(LookupCoordinatorManager lookupCoordinatorManager,
com.fasterxml.jackson.databind.ObjectMapper smileMapper,
com.fasterxml.jackson.databind.ObjectMapper jsonMapper) |
Modifier and Type | Method and Description |
---|---|
javax.ws.rs.core.Response |
createOrUpdateLookup(String tier,
String lookup,
String author,
String comment,
InputStream in,
javax.servlet.http.HttpServletRequest req) |
javax.ws.rs.core.Response |
deleteLookup(String tier,
String lookup,
String author,
String comment,
javax.servlet.http.HttpServletRequest req) |
javax.ws.rs.core.Response |
getAllLookupsStatus(boolean detailed) |
javax.ws.rs.core.Response |
getAllNodesStatus(boolean discover) |
javax.ws.rs.core.Response |
getLookupStatusForTier(String tier,
boolean detailed) |
javax.ws.rs.core.Response |
getNodesStatusInTier(String tier) |
javax.ws.rs.core.Response |
getSpecificLookup(String tier,
String lookup) |
javax.ws.rs.core.Response |
getSpecificLookupStatus(String tier,
String lookup,
boolean detailed) |
javax.ws.rs.core.Response |
getSpecificNodeStatus(String tier,
com.google.common.net.HostAndPort hostAndPort) |
javax.ws.rs.core.Response |
getSpecificTier(String tier,
boolean detailed) |
javax.ws.rs.core.Response |
getTiers(boolean discover) |
javax.ws.rs.core.Response |
updateAllLookups(InputStream in,
String author,
String comment,
javax.servlet.http.HttpServletRequest req) |
@Inject public LookupCoordinatorResource(LookupCoordinatorManager lookupCoordinatorManager, com.fasterxml.jackson.databind.ObjectMapper smileMapper, com.fasterxml.jackson.databind.ObjectMapper jsonMapper)
public javax.ws.rs.core.Response getTiers(boolean discover)
public javax.ws.rs.core.Response updateAllLookups(InputStream in, @HeaderParam(value="X-Druid-Author") String author, @HeaderParam(value="X-Druid-Comment") String comment, @Context javax.servlet.http.HttpServletRequest req)
public javax.ws.rs.core.Response deleteLookup(String tier, String lookup, @HeaderParam(value="X-Druid-Author") String author, @HeaderParam(value="X-Druid-Comment") String comment, @Context javax.servlet.http.HttpServletRequest req)
public javax.ws.rs.core.Response createOrUpdateLookup(String tier, String lookup, @HeaderParam(value="X-Druid-Author") String author, @HeaderParam(value="X-Druid-Comment") String comment, InputStream in, @Context javax.servlet.http.HttpServletRequest req)
public javax.ws.rs.core.Response getSpecificTier(String tier, boolean detailed)
public javax.ws.rs.core.Response getAllLookupsStatus(boolean detailed)
public javax.ws.rs.core.Response getLookupStatusForTier(String tier, boolean detailed)
public javax.ws.rs.core.Response getSpecificLookupStatus(String tier, String lookup, boolean detailed)
public javax.ws.rs.core.Response getAllNodesStatus(boolean discover)
public javax.ws.rs.core.Response getNodesStatusInTier(String tier)
public javax.ws.rs.core.Response getSpecificNodeStatus(String tier, com.google.common.net.HostAndPort hostAndPort)
Copyright © 2011–2018. All rights reserved.